Description

Comics are perfect for working with young people. More than just sci-fi and superheroes, they can help young people to explore the issues affecting them and to express their own ideas.

Introducing the comic participation model, this practical photocopiable resource explains why comics are so relatable and engaging for young people. It looks at the different applications of comics, from simple doodle games to communicate one-on-one, to panel comics that relay entire stories. Five sample comics created in collaboration with young people are included, covering issues such as mental health, sexuality, trauma and bullying. There is also a practical how-to guide in comic form for creating a comic on any subject regardless of artistic ability, and accompanying session plans and worksheets that can be adapted to suit the needs of any individual.



Engage young people aged 12+ with comics designed to open up discussion about issues including identity, bullying, sexuality and mental health

About the Author
Jenny Drew is a Preventions Keyworker for the Youth Offending Service, providing intensive support to young people aged 8-17 to reduce their risk of offending behaviour. Jenny has always loved comics, and since obtaining her Advanced Diploma in the Therapeutic Application of the Arts, she has been using cartoons as a therapeutic storytelling tool with young people and runs workshops for adults on this subject. She is based in the Bath/North East Somerset region, UK.
